Mesoscale Precipitation Discussion 0342
NWS Weather Prediction Center College Park MD
1007 PM EDT Wed May 29 2024

Areas affected...Southeast TX...Southwest LA

Concerning...Heavy rainfall...Flash flooding likely

Valid 300207Z - 300607Z

SUMMARY...Slow-moving areas of heavy showers and thunderstorms
will tend to persist for a few more hours and will likely result
in some additional instances of flash flooding.

DISCUSSION...A shortwave trough advancing into the Lower MS Valley
continues to interact with a quasi-stationary front draped across
the northwest Gulf Coast region involving southeast TX and
southwest LA. Ongoing cold-topped convection across the region has
been showing signs of backbuilding over the last couple of hours
and remains embedded within a very moist and unstable environment.

MLCAPE values in vicinity of the front still remain locally as
high as 2000 to 3000 J/kg with PWs running upwards of 2 inches.
This coupled with locally focused frontal convergence and
relatively divergent flow aloft with the shortwave energy has been
promoting the persistence of some of these cells which have been
slow-moving and locally repeating over the same area.

The latest hires model guidance has been handling the ongoing
areas of convection very poorly, but the latest radar and
satellite imagery coupled with the environmental conditions
suggest that there may be some persistence of the convection for a
few more hours.

Rainfall rates have already been on the order of 2 to 2.5"/hour,
and with the slow cell-motions and focus near the front, some
additional spotty totals of 3 to 5 inches cannot be ruled out.
Therefore, some additional areas of flash flooding will be likely
over the next few hours.
